Unlike offset printing (or lithography), digital printing does not utilize damp ink to move images utilizing printing plates (Digital Printing). Instead, digital printers make use of an image file, such as a PDF, to map out the and recreate it. Arrangement is much faster than offset printing, as there are no plates to develop and the electronic printer deals with whateverToner-based presses utilize electrophotography, or powder-based pigmented printer toner that's gotten by an electrical drum and rolled onto the paper or material. Particles that develop a photo are after that fused to the product utilizing a laser. Toner-based presses were the first digital printing approach and proceed to continue to be prominent today due to their capability to create high-definition results and print on a wide variety of materials.
The inkjet printing process involves liquid ink cartridges and nozzles that spray ink out in a mist over a marked image or pattern. Inkjet modern technology has advanced quickly given that its innovation and is currently used in commercial applications such as textile printing, signs, and porcelains, too paper. The most current generation of inkjet presses can generating high quality that surpasses Toner-based presses and even standard offset presses.

Tabulation Litho Lamination (Offset Printing) is a traditional printing approach and was one of the most preferred selection till lately. Litho is the process of printing onto paper liner board and after that laminating flooring that onto corrugated paper. Making use of oil and water, it creates a positive and negative plate to move high-quality shade graphics onto suitable substratums.

Lithographic presses make use of 2 print platesa positive and a negativeto transfer high-grade shade graphics onto an appropriate substrate. The favorable plate, with its smooth surface, draws in oil-based inks and fends off water. On the other hand, the adverse plate, with its harsh appearance, absorbs water and drives away oil. Rubber rollers are then made use of to move the picture from the plate to the corrugated surface.
Corrugated paper can occasionally show to be a challenging surface to publish on, yet Litho prints to a separate surface and is then laminated to it, making it very easy to print high-quality photos. It can be exceptionally regular, also for long terms. The a lot more you publish, the less expensive the view it prices end up being for Litho.
